>> I performed a installation on an external hard disk (Eide HD in a USB 
>> enclosure)
>> Please note that I had to add the noacpi option to linux expert, 
>> otherwise installation froze.
>>
>> During installation I decided not to install Grub as my goal is to 
>> have a system booting Linux when the external HD i sconnected 
>> otherwise Windows must be started. No choices to the user....and I 
>> want to be connect to any system (mainly laptops) and use Linux
>>
>> When I rebooted the system, of course it didn't boot (USB booting is 
>> available).
>>
>> I tried to follow instructions at www.simonf.com/usb but I got lost.
>> When I issued the command
>> mkinitrd --preload=ehci-hcd --preload=usb-storage --preload=scsi_mod 
>> --preload=sd_mod /boot/usbinitrd.img 2.6.9-1.667smp
>>
>> I get the reply that /lib/modules/2.6.9-1.667smp is not a directory!!!
>>
>> Where is my mistake??
>>
>> And after that as I have no grub.conf to modify, what shall I have to 
>> do to start Linux???
>>
>> TNX
>>
> I changed the command to:
> mkinitrd --preload=ehci-hcd --preload=usb-storage --preload=scsi_mod 
> --preload=sd_mod /boot/usbinitrd.img 2.6.9-1.667
>
> and it worked creating an usbinitrd.img
